In a thrilling overtime showdown, Michael Misa emerged as the hero for the San Jose Sharks, scoring just 1:40 into the extra period to secure a 2-1 victory against the Winnipeg Jets on Sunday. This win marks the Sharks’ second consecutive triumph, providing a much-needed boost as they strive for consistency in the early part of the season.

Misa, who has been in fine form, showcased his skills once again by driving through the slot and outsmarting Jets’ goaltender Connor Hellebuyck with a precise shot that found the back of the net. His ability to perform under pressure is becoming a hallmark of his young career, as he notched a goal for the second straight game. Misa’s growing confidence is indicative of a player who is settling into his role and making an impact in critical moments.

The Sharks had initially taken the lead in the first period thanks to a goal from Will Smith, who capitalized on a defensive lapse by Winnipeg. Smith’s strike not only set the tone for the Sharks but also highlighted the offensive capabilities that this team possesses when they play cohesively. The Sharks’ ability to convert on their chances has been a focal point of their game strategy, and Smith’s early goal exemplified that.

However, the Jets were not to be outdone. They responded with determination, managing to tie the game in the second period. The equalizer came from a well-executed play that caught the Sharks’ defense off guard, showcasing Winnipeg’s resilience and ability to adapt. This back-and-forth battle kept fans on the edge of their seats, culminating in a tense overtime period.

From the crease, Alex Nedeljkovic was a formidable presence, stopping 27 shots and making several key saves that kept the Sharks in contention. His performance was instrumental in the victory, as he dealt with a barrage of shots from a relentless Jets offense. Over the course of the game, Nedeljkovic demonstrated why he is a crucial component of the Sharks’ lineup, providing stability and confidence to the team.
